When Christoph von Dohnányi returned to the NDR Elbphilharmonie Orchestra’s podium last season after a long time away, the audience was reluctant to let him go away again after the concert: the intense interpretation of Bruckner’s Eighth Symphony was met with standing ovations – a fitting reception for the former chief conductor’s stunning artistic achievement. Thankfully, we won’t have to wait too long for the next comeback: a few months after his 90th birthday, von Dohnányi is back on the Elbphilharmonie stage, for the construction of which he actively campaigned.

Please note: Luc Mangholz has regrettably been forced to cancel his appearance in this concert. Flautist Henrik Wiese steps in for him in Ligeti’s Double Concerto for Flute, Oboe and Orchestra.

Performers

NDR Elbphilharmonie Orchester

Henrik Wiese flute

Kalev Kuljus oboe

conductor Christoph von Dohnányi

Programme

Charles Ives
The Unanswered Question / aus: Two Contemplations

György Ligeti
Konzert für Flöte, Oboe und Orchester


Zugabe des Solisten:

Wilhelm Friedemann Bach
2. Satz Cantabile aus Duett Nr. 2 Fk 55 für zwei Flöten

– Interval –

Piotr I. Tschaikowsky
Symphony No. 6 in B minor, Op. 74, »Pathétique«
